Job Description

We have an exciting new opportunity for a full-time Consultant Paediatrician working for a leading Trust in Northern Ireland, UK. This will be for a 2-year fixed-term contract, working full time (10 programmed activities per week), with the potential to extend, at the second largest hospital in Northern Ireland with teaching hospital status.

The post holder will be required to provide inpatient and outpatient paediatric and neonatal medical services, ensure high standards of clinical care by establishing clear standards, offering advice, encouraging audits, coordinating medical opinions, and providing clinical support for all child health services. The successful candidate will identify unmet needs and contribute to developing service provisions to address these needs.

The candidate will also maintain an effective multidisciplinary secondary healthcare team, provide clinical advice, supervise training of doctors and medical students, and contribute to undergraduate and postgraduate education in child health.

Key Requirements:
  • Full registration with the General Medical Council (GMC) and a license to practice.
  • Entry on the GMC Specialist Register for Paediatrics or Neonatal Medicine via CCT (proposed CCT date must be within 6 months of interview), CESR, or European Community Rights.
  • APLS and NLS (or equivalent).
  • Ability to provide Consultant-level emergency care in general paediatrics and neonatology, take full and independent responsibility for patient care, and communicate effectively with children, families, and colleagues.
  • Knowledge of clinical governance, ability to develop effective working relationships across disciplines, lead and manage a clinical department, and supervise medical trainees.
  • Higher degree (e.g., MD/PhD/MBA), MRCPCH or equivalent, formal management training, research, publications, or presentations are desirable.
  • Level 3 (or equivalent) training in safeguarding and experience in safeguarding work; SPIN Module in Neonatal Medicine; knowledge of cardiac echo or neonatal interest are desirable.
